King Vulture

Not a wonderful shot, but our only sighting of a King Vulture on this year’s Point and Shoot Nature Photography Adventure to Costa Rica, and an immature bird at that. We were on our way from Selva Verde Lodge to Savegre Mountain Hotel, still in lowlands near the Sucio River and the junction of routes 4 and 32. That is a Black Vulture next to it. This is an extreme shot for the Sony Rx10iv. It was taken at 1200mm using 2x Clear Image Zoom, in relatively dim light, and then heavily cropped to get the bird this large in the frame. Program mode with my custom birds and wildlife modifications. Processed in Polarr and Apple Photos.
